If you would really like to DELETE ALL studios from your items, you could remove every one of those studios from the Studio Cleaner configuration and then run a full refresh metadata on the items you want them deleted from.  With no studios defined in Studio cleaner, all studios will be removed.

Music will be an issue as embedded tag metadata will be fighting db genres.  All genres should be changed in embedded track metadata.

But with no studios in the xml it is no longer initialized so the plugin does nothing.  Looks like the plugin requires a minimum of one studio.

I am only getting StudioCleaner to work on Refresh not Library Scan per the plugin directions.

Once you have configured all your studios, the next library scan will run the StudioCleaner against all your items.

But hacking the C:\Users\username\AppData\Roaming\Emby-Server\programdata\plugins\configurations\studiocleaner.xml (location is platform prevalent) and entering an empty <string /> and Refresh search for missing removed Studios. Edit xml with Emby shutdown.

<?xml version="1.0"?>
<PluginConfiguration x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ema">
  <MovieOptions>
    <AllowedStudios>
      <string />
    </AllowedStudios>
    <StudioMappings />
    <LastChange>0001-01-01T00:00:00Z</LastChange>
  </MovieOptions>
  <SeriesOptions>
    <AllowedStudios>
      <string />
    </AllowedStudios>
    <StudioMappings />
    <LastChange>0001-01-01T00:00:00Z</LastChange>
  </SeriesOptions>
  <LastChangedOption>Movie</LastChangedOption>
</PluginConfiguration>

TV does look like a little hit and miss as I have studios that will not remove even with a full Refresh.  The plugin doesn't even run against them according to the log.

Sorry just noticed the series that were not touched were "Locked".  So after unlocking then and Refresh it worked on remaining Series.

2022-02-08 18:14:08.519 Debug App: Running BaseStudioCleaner

Verify Studios are not locked

Same for the Genre Cleaner, just add blank string <string /> to each type and ensure nothing is locked.

Your Genrecleaner.xml may be a little different depending on the libraries you have.

<?xml version="1.0"?>
<PluginConfiguration x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xmlns:xsd="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ema">
  <MovieOptions>
    <AllowedGenres>
      <string />
    </AllowedGenres>
    <GenreMappings />
    <LastChange />
  </MovieOptions>
  <SeriesOptions>
    <AllowedGenres>
      <string />
    </AllowedGenres>
    <GenreMappings />
    <LastChange />
  </SeriesOptions>
  <AlbumOptions>
    <AllowedGenres>
      <string />
    </AllowedGenres>
    <GenreMappings />
    <LastChange />
  </AlbumOptions>
  <BookOptions>
    <AllowedGenres>
      <string />
    </AllowedGenres>
    <GenreMappings />
    <LastChange />
  </BookOptions>
  <GameOptions>
    <AllowedGenres>
      <string />
    </AllowedGenres>
    <GenreMappings />
    <LastChange />
  </GameOptions>
  <PhotoOptions>
    <AllowedGenres>
      <string />
    </AllowedGenres>
    <GenreMappings />
    <LastChange />
  </PhotoOptions>
  <LastChangedOption>movies</LastChangedOption>
</PluginConfiguration>
